Solar Control Glass: The Ultimate Guide to Heat and Glare in Your Space
What is Solar Control Glass? Solar control glass is engineered to offer the transmission of natural light from the sun into your home or commercial space, while simultaneously filtering solar radiation through solar control coatings. This creates a light and airy environment while protecting your rooms from solar heat, and can help to keep your rooms cooler in the summer
